Salesforce Automation Frameworks that Support Modernization
Salesforce offers a range of automation tools designed to transform workflows with minimal disruption.
Flow Builder for Complex Process Automation
Flow Builder gives teams the ability to design process logic visually. It works well for migrating manual tasks and conditional sequences into automated actions. For legacy systems that rely on rule-based steps, Flow Builder becomes an essential replacement.
Apex for High Control Automation
When workflows require precise handling, Apex allows teams to write custom logic. This fits well for organizations with highly specialized operations built into legacy systems.
Integration Tools that Connect Legacy Systems
APIs, MuleSoft solutions, and connectors help eliminate data silos. They allow Salesforce to communicate with older systems and trigger automated actions based on events that occur outside Salesforce.
Platform Events for Real Time Reactions
Platform Events support real time communication between systems. They help teams eliminate delays from batch processes that were common in legacy environments.
Designing a Smooth Path for Migration
Modernization benefits from a staged plan that reduces risk while increasing long term value.
Identify High Impact Workflows First
Not every legacy process needs immediate automation. Teams should identify workflows with high repetition rates, heavy manual involvement, or clear operational delays. These areas provide strong early wins.
Define Clear Success Criteria
Measuring improvement requires a clear baseline. Success indicators may include processing time, accuracy rates, or the number of manual steps removed.
Create Documentation for Legacy Processes
Legacy workflows often live in the minds of a few key employees. Documenting them ensures nothing important is forgotten during the transition.
Disruption During Modernization
Automation projects must avoid interfering with daily operations. A controlled approach ensures stability.
Run New Workflows in Parallel
Running automated flows next to legacy workflows allows teams to compare output and verify accuracy before full deployment.
Prepare Rollback Plans
Even well designed automation can run into unexpected scenarios. A rollback path helps teams revert changes quickly without affecting the business.
Communicate with End Users
Many modernization efforts fail because of poor communication. End users should be informed early so they can provide feedback and prepare for changes.
